Abstract:
A microchannel plate based optical communication receiving system and method of use for extracting embedded information from a covert band of modulated light. The system includes an electrically powered microchannel plate, a sense amplifier in electrical communication with the microchannel plate configured to sense a change in current across a sense resister, a demodulator in electrical communication with the sense amplifier to demodulate the band of modulated light, a data output signal exiting from the demodulator, and a receiver for receiving the data output signal and extracting a piece of covert information.
Abstract:
Techniques are disclosed for improving the quantum efficiency of photocathode devices. The techniques allow for an increase in the optical thickness of the photocathode device, while simultaneously allowing for an increase in the probability of electron escape into the vacuum of the device. The techniques are particularly useful in detector and imaging. In one embodiment, a photocathode device is provided that has an array of corner cubes fabricated in a surface of the photocathode. The corner cube array is made of the same material as the photocathode layer. The device may be, for example, a detector or image intensifier that operates in the UV, visible, and IR light spectrums, and may further include a gain medium, anode, and readout device. Techniques for forming the device are also provided.
